Wage and Hour Summit Webinars
 

With APA's Payroll Webinars, you will learn the latest on payroll, human resources, and benefits topics, ensuring you understand the most important compliance issues, prepare for certification exams, and earn continuing education credit. 

 

These webinars are ideal for Payroll Professionals who cannot afford additional time away from the office but want to ensure their company's compliance, prepare for the FPC and CPP exams, earn recertification credit hours, or learn the latest payroll information.

 

Seminars are presented by members of APA's National Speaker's Bureau.

04/21/2010 Wage and Hour-Segment 1
 Segment 1: White Collar Exemptions. Review the FLSA, employer and employee coverage, the federal/state relationship, and definitions of exempt employees. Learn the important distinction between exempt and nonexempt employees.

04/23/2010 Wage and Hour-Segment 2
 Segment 2: Minimum Wage and Tips. Explore state minimum wage requirements, tips and the tip credit, overtime pay, and child labor restrictions. We’ll also reveal how the minimum wage can affect garnishment orders.

04/28/2010 Wage and Hour-Segment 3
 Segment 3: Regular Rate of Pay and Overtime. There are various definitions of the term “workweek”. Learn which definition applies to your business. Also learn how to calculate the regular rate of pay, review state overtime pay laws, and how to legally calculate overtime pay.

04/30/2010 Wage and Hour-Segment 4
 Segment 4: When is the Employee Working? Determining when employees are legally working or not can make a difference when it comes to calculating their pay. Learn the issues surrounding work time and non-work time including compensatory time off, compensable time issues, and unauthorized overtime and travel time.
